非同步腳本載入以提高頁面效能
非同步載入腳本是最佳化網站效能和減少頁面載入時間的關鍵技術。透過非同步載入腳本,瀏覽器可以優先渲染關鍵內容(例如 HTML),同時下載和執行非必要的腳本,而不會阻塞使用者介面。
要實現非同步腳本加載,您可以利用 JavaScript方法,例如 document.createElement('script').async = true。然而,使用內嵌 JavaScript 可能會帶來複雜性和維護挑戰。
為了簡化流程,許多函式庫(例如 jQuery)提供了方便的函數,例如用於非同步腳本載入的 $.getScript()。這些庫處理跨瀏覽器相容性,並提供一個乾淨的介面來管理依賴項。
或者,如果您喜歡更現代的方法,您可以利用 Promise 物件來建立您自己的非同步載入函數,如上面的範例。這種方法提供了更大的靈活性和錯誤處理能力。
透過實現非同步腳本加載,您可以最大限度地縮短加載時間並確保關鍵內容及時顯示,從而顯著改善網站上的用戶體驗。
以上是以下是一些標題選項,重點在於您要求的問題格式: * 非同步腳本載入如何提升頁面效能? (直接、全面) * 為什麼非同步腳本Lo的詳細內容。更多資訊請關注PHP中文網其他相關文章!